トップ «前の日記(2006-06-22) 最新 次の日記(2006-06-24)» 編集

jFD開発したりしなかったり日誌

2004|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|
2006年
6月
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30

2006-06-23 [長年日記]

_ サッカー嫌い

ワールドカップだか何だか知らないが、早朝に窓開けっ放しで

大声で応援するな、隣のバカ住人。

スポーツバーにでも行け、この貧乏人。

こちとらずっと睡眠不足で、睡眠時間の一分一秒が恐ろしく貴重だってのに。

_ 最近はこの手の国際スポーツの大会があるたびに、興味の無いやつは

非国民的な風潮すらあるが、こちとら生まれたときからのスポーツ嫌いで、

はっきり言って日本が勝とうが負けようが知ったことか、と思ってる。

だから周りと波長が合わなくて、この時期は馴染みのバーとかもあんまり

行く気にならない。

終わってほっとした。

負けてくれて万々歳だ。

ざまーみろ。

_ HtmlTablePanel

仕事に投入した。

ただし、いくつか機能が足りないので拡張した。

まず、タブ機能を追加。

tdタグの中にtabというタグを記述することで、JTabbedPaneが入る。

悩んだが、その中にtdタグを記述すると、それが各タブになるようにしたが、

もうちょっといじる必要がありそうだ。

あと、位置の名称(tdタグの要素の文字列)の一覧を取得できるようにした。

ここで引っ張ってきた位置名称を下に、Seaser2のコンテナからオブジェクトを

引っ張ってきたり出来るので、DIとの相性がよくなったような気がする。

後は、別のファイルからインポートする機能を入れたい。

入力フィールドの数が100とか200とかある画面を作ると、さすがに一つの

レイアウト定義ファイルが恐ろしく巨大なXMLになってしまい、

気が進まない。

だから別ファイルのルートをインポートしたいのだが、これが微妙に

悩ましいことになっている。

HtmlTablePanelの初期化は、レイアウト定義ファイルのパスか

InputStreamから行う。

ファイルのパスで初期化した場合は絶対パスがわかっているので、

相対パスでインポートするファイルの絶対パスが取得できるが、

InputStreamから初期化した場合、そのファイルがどこにあるかわからないので

相対パスの解決が出来ない。

どうしたもんか。

本日のリンク元
その他のリンク元
検索